Transaction 23a50984c9d459b506d9bc114b9a07b3f0719131900b32b3ee845723ad87021f

1 Input
2 Outputs
  • 23a50984c9d459b506d9bc114b9a07b3f0719131900b32b3ee845723ad87021f:0
  • value  12614134
    address  15DxhCT9s9WV3DPphMx6r5C6SRn8ZLcM6K
  • 23a50984c9d459b506d9bc114b9a07b3f0719131900b32b3ee845723ad87021f:1
  • value  24509564
    address  17PKVDDCaN2xxtEAMf7RfQDdcisycydswB